Iran - Import of Cationic Surface-Active Agents
Since 2014, Iran Import of Cationic Surface-Active Agents increased 5.5%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 26 among other countries in Import of Cationic Surface-Active Agents at $6,919,167.3. Iran is overtaken by Philippines, which was ranked number 25 with $7,013,146.25 and is followed by United Arab Emirates at $5,951,103.98. United States ranked the highest with $49,383,805.98 in 2019, +1% compared to 2018. Indonesia, United Kingdom and Canada resp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Zambia recorded the best 5 years average growth at +173% per year, while Saint Vincent and the Grenadines recorded the worst performance at -61.6% per year.
